Open Padel – Padel Laon (Chambry) is the second indoor padel hall run by Open Padel in Chambry, a short drive from Laon in the Aisne department of Hauts-de-France. The brand launched its first site on rue Bernard de Fontenelle in 2025 under president Johann Liegey, then added this Jean Jaurès venue roughly six months later as demand grew in the Laon basin. Google lists it as a dedicated padel court, and early players describe a clean, welcoming hall aimed at both newcomers and regulars. The club positions padel as a long-term sport rather than a passing trend, citing its Mexican origins in 1969 and Olympic inclusion from 2032. With limited padel infrastructure across northern Aisne, it fills a gap for players who previously travelled toward Reims or Picardy.
Facilities
Court hire is handled entirely through the Open Padel app (iOS and iPad; Doinsport-powered), which covers reservations, profile management, club news and member offers. There is no standalone club website — Google links directly to the App Store listing. Players book by phone or app; staff are noted for accommodating first-timers and explaining how sessions work. Opening hours run 10:00–23:00 daily, with Thursday starting at 10:30. Pricing and membership tiers are set inside the app rather than published on a public site. Corporate statutes also allow fitness, pilates and event packages, so the club may add coached sessions or tournaments over time.
